Lycée Français Sadi Carnot, also known as Collège français Sadi Carnot/the: Lycée Français Diego Suarez (LFDS), is: a French international school in Antsiranana (Diego Suarez), Madagascar. It currently serves preschool (maternelle) through junior high school (collège):. It previously served preschool through senior high school.

The government of Madagascar designated the——site as a French school on 7 August 1973. And it opened in September 1973, due——to the "Malagasization of the local school system." The older buildings use a Creole style.
